If your state has 3L licenses (not that they all call it that) then a lot of DA's offices let you argue in court, I think. I also think a lot of criminal defense clinics through your school get you into court (probably also through the PD directly but I just don't actually know). Legal aid might but it depends on the kind of cases. (USAO probably won't - I don't think students can appear in federal court.)

My school let you do that so students could do international or DC externships. You had to do some silly stuff like come up with a reading list and write a reflection paper though.
If you really DGAF about where it is, I know people who got lots of courtroom experience at the San Mateo (CA) DA's Office. I'm pretty sure Santa Clara DA also provided courtroom experience.
